As nouns, lastingness is a hypernym of ineffaceability; that is, lastingness is a word with a broader meaning than ineffaceability:
  • ineffaceability: The quality of being difficult to delete, remove, wash away, blot out, or efface.
  • lastingness: permanence by virtue of the power to resist stress or force
Other hypernyms of ineffaceability include durability, enduringness, strength.
